Attachment-based work looks at how past and present relationships shape how someone connects with others. In online sessions this can mean talking through relationship patterns, identifying the needs behind behaviors, and practicing new ways of relating in everyday life.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T) focuses on spotting unhelpful thoughts and testing small behavior changes. Online CBT often uses brief homework, thought records, and step-by-step behavioral experiments to reduce anxiety or depressive patterns. Trauma-focused therapy helps people process painful memories and reduce their hold on daily life through paced tasks and grounding skills that can be taught and practiced between sessions.

Finding the right approach is part of the work together. The therapist will review history, goals, and preferences and then recommend one or a blend of methods. Clients and the therapist decide collaboratively which tools to try and adjust the plan as progress is made.

Online therapy offers practical flexibility. Video calls let people use visual cues and longer talk sessions. Phone sessions need less bandwidth and can be easier when a camera isn’t wanted. Live chat and text-based messaging allow short check-ins, quick skill coaching, or ongoing support between longer sessions. These options can make it easier to fit therapy into a busy life and to try different formats to see what works best.
